Green-L Quarter Fairing Fit for Harley Sportster XL 88-12 Dyna 95-05
This quarter fairing stands out for its compatibility with a wide range of Harley models from 1986 to 2012, making it a versatile choice for vintage enthusiasts. Its durable ABS plastic and Plexiglas construction combine style with resilience, and the smoke windshield adds a distinctive look. Compared with simpler windshields, this fairing offers more wind deflection, but it requires additional docking hardware, which can complicate installation. For owners comfortable with some setup, this fairing provides a sleek, protective upgrade—though those seeking a plug-and-play fix should consider other options.

Glossy Black Front Spoiler Chin Fairing Lower Cowl Cover for Harley Sportster Iron XL 883 XL1200
This front spoiler chin fairing provides an instant aesthetic upgrade and functional wind protection for Sportsters from 2004 to 2014. Its durable gloss black finish enhances the bike’s visual appeal, and the included mounting hardware simplifies installation. Compared with larger fairings, this spoiler is less intrusive but offers significant wind deflection, especially at highway speeds. However, it’s not compatible with engine guards and is limited to specific models, so double-check your bike’s compatibility before purchasing. For riders seeking a quick, stylish upgrade, this fairing hits the sweet spot—though it’s less suited for those wanting full fairing coverage.

Green-L Cafe Racer 5 3/4″ Front Headlight Fairing and Windshield for Harley Sportster XL883 XL1200 (Black)
This cafe racer headlight fairing offers a distinctive, vintage-inspired look for Harley Sportsters with 5 3/4″ headlights. Its black finish and included smoked and clear windshields allow customization, creating a sleek, retro aesthetic. Compared with larger fairings, this piece provides a focused upgrade that emphasizes style without sacrificing too much visibility or wind protection. However, its compatibility is limited to specific headlight sizes, and some riders might need to make adjustments during installation. For those aiming for a classic cafe racer vibe, this fairing delivers style and character—though it’s less versatile across different models.

Frequently Asked Questions
Will the Green-L Quarter Fairing fit my Harley Sportster?
This fairing is compatible with Harley Sportster XL models from 1988 to 2012, along with some Dyna and FXR models. However, it requires a docking hardware kit and may need professional installation, so double-check your model and hardware compatibility before purchase.
Can I install the front spoiler on any Sportster?
The glossy black front spoiler is designed specifically for Harley Sportster 883 XL and 1200 XL models from 2004 to 2014. It’s a straightforward upgrade, but it’s not compatible with engine guards or models outside this range, so verifying your bike’s year and features is essential.
Does the cafe racer fairing work with all headlights?
This fairing fits 5 3/4″ headlights, making it suitable for many Harley Sportsters with standard-sized lights. However, if your bike has a different headlight size or non-standard setup, some modifications might be necessary for proper fitment.
Are these accessories suitable for new Harley models?
Most of these accessories, especially the fairings, are tailored to older or specific model years. For newer Sportsters, some options might not fit without modifications. Always review the product specs and compatibility details to ensure a proper match.
